Cordae and his music career

By 2017, he had released two more, titled “I’m so anxious” and “I’m so anonymous” under the stage name Entendre. It was in 2018 finally that he rebranded himself YBN Cordae, after joining the YBN collective. He also collaborated on the YBN mix tape. The following year, he released his debut solo album, titled “The Lost Boy”. The album promptly started getting the attention it deserved and was nominated in two Grammy categories- Best Rap Album category and in Best Rap Song for the track, “Bad Idea.” Not only did it peak at number 6 on Billboard’s top rap albums chart it was also praised alike by critics and fans alike.

In the same year, he was also named a member of the XXL Freshman Class of emerging rappers. This list also included other popular names like DaBaby, Roddy Ricch, Megan Thee Stallion, and more. When asked by Billboard about what adjective he would ascribe to these initial years of his career, the young rapper said, “‘Prequel,’ because it’s just the beginning of my long journey. I still have so much more shit I’m about to do, so much more shit I’m about to accomplish, so many more barriers that I’m about to break through. I’m just tapped into my shit.”

Naomi Osaka and Cordae’s relationship

The two youngsters seem to be extremely respectful of each other’s careers and successes and that is probably one reason they can continue to excel in their own fields.

Where did the two meet?

According to GQ Naomi and Cordae met in 2019 and exchanged numbers. Their first date was at Los Angeles Clippers game at the Staples Center.

“I just remember seeing that there were so many people who wanted to take a picture with him,” Osaka said when asked about their first date. “And I just thought it was really cool how friendly and welcoming he was with everyone,” she added.

TMZ Sports first reported they were dating back in April 2019. The rumour mills about the two dating really started running when Cordae was spotted in Naomi Osaka’s players’ box at the 2019 US Open. Subsequently, they started appearing on each other social media profiles for a while before making their first public appearance in December, at yet another Clippers game.

When did their relationship status become public?

Their relationship status was super-private until the US Open 2019. However, in the month of September, Naomi Osaka posted a picture on her Instagram with Cordae. The couple was standing near the Hollywood sign in Los Angeles, USA.

“Very grateful you’re in my life, always learning from you, always inspired by you. Also, always VERY entertained by you lol. Love ya kid,” Osaka posted.

Following that Cordae commented on the photo, “Love ya more nugget head and yes, I am here for it!”

They share the same values

Naomi Osaka is a name often in the news for issues not related to tennis. One such thing was her activism for the Black Lives Matter movement as well as her opinions anti-Asian hate. Osaka made headlines during the 2020 US Open, held during the time peak of the BLM movement. She chose to showcase her support by wearing the compulsory face masks with the names of some of the victims written on them.

Her boyfriend, Cordae, also shared Osaka’s belief about the movement. After the deaths of George Floyd and Breonna Taylor, one can see Cordae wearing a sweatshirt, which said “defund the police”. He was also one of the 87 people who were arrested for protesting outside of Kentucky Attorney General Daniel Cameron’s home. The group was there demanding justice for Breonna Taylor. He also was one of the people in the group of 87 who were arrested while opened the 2020 BET Hip Hop Awards, and his piece was a passionate freestyle about‌ racism and police brutality.

Their sweet romance

It is evident that the two are extremely in love from the way they act with each other. Mark Anthony green who conducted the GQ interview, recalls that while their individual interviews went smoothly enough, their joint one was a riot. For the first ten minutes, they just kept giggling.

Naomi Osaka also recalled how Cordae has always been by her side, in times, good and bad. She opened up how he had helped her get through the 2020 US Open. Osaka travels with her team and her father, who she says helps keep her on track, with his light-hearted quips. But this year’s quarantine rules prevented him from travelling with her.

She complained about this to him over the phone to Cordae, feeling down and lonely, quarantining all by herself. But to her surprise, he flew down to New York, and completed the necessary quarantine to be by her side, and encourage her. This Osaka said was the most romantic thing Cordae had done for her.

Being with Naomi is making Cordae swing the racquet

Before dating one of the biggest active tennis players, in terms of popularity, Cordae admits that he did not know much about the game. In fact, before they started dating, he was not even aware of the great success his future girlfriend had had on the court.

“It’s not my sport. If you asked me about tennis, before being immersed in it because of Naomi, I could only give you Venus and Serena Williams, you know? Because they’re just a part of the culture,” he said in an interview with GQ.
